    Breaking News: Daddy Lumba is dead – Family announces

    Ghanaian music legend Charles Kojo Fosu, popularly known as Daddy Lumba, has died.

    His family confirmed the sad news in a press release issued on Saturday, saying the 60-year-old passed away earlier in the day after a short illness.

    “It is with profound sorrow and deep grief that the Fosu family announces the passing of Ghana’s beloved musical icon,” the statement read.

    Daddy Lumba was one of Ghana’s most celebrated highlife musicians. With a career spanning more than three decades, his songs touched millions, telling stories of love, pain, joy, and hope.

    He was known for his powerful voice, emotional lyrics, and unique style that made him a household name across the country and beyond.

    “His soulful voice provided the soundtrack to our love stories, and his poignant lyrics captured the poetry of our struggles, dreams, and resilience,” the family said.

    The family has asked for privacy as they mourn their loss and promised to announce funeral arrangements in the coming days.

    The statement was signed by Fati Ali Yallah, a lawyer from Baba Jamal & Associates, on behalf of the Fosu family.

    Fans, fellow musicians, and Ghanaians across the country have started pouring out tributes on social media, remembering Daddy Lumba’s unmatched contribution to Ghanaian music.
